550s BC

This article concerns the period 559 BC–550 BC.

Significant people

  • 556 BC—Rule of Labashi-Marduk as king of Babylon
  • 556 BC—Rule of Nabonidus as king of Babylon
  • 558 BC—Death of Solon, Athenian statesman, poet.
  • c. 556 BC—Birth of Simonides of Ceos.
  • 555 BC—Death of Stesichorus, Greek lyric poet.
  • September 28, 551 BC—Birth of Confucius, Chinese philosopher (traditional date).
  • c. 551 BC—Commonly accepted date of death of Zoroaster, founder of Zoroastrianism.
  • 550 BC—Birth of Epicharmus, Greek poet (d. 460 BC).
